In the midst of the biggest surge in Covid-19 cases Radhe – Your Most Wanted Bhai, featuring Salman Khan, would now release on Eid, according to the timetable. Though, the second wave of Covid has prompted a high rise in the cases. Maharashtra is under a lockdown-like condition till April 30 and if the cases don’t diminish, there is high possibility of high increase in cases. In that case, the dread is that Radhe – Your Most Wanted Bhai probably won’t make it to theaters on Eid, which falls on May 13, 2021.
In the mean time, a few hours before, actor Kabir Bedi shared a video wherein he was seen conversing with Salman Khan while advancing his autobiography, “Stories I Must Tell”. Throughout the discussion, Kabir Bedi got some information about the situation with Radhe – Your Most Wanted Bhai. To which Salman Khan uncovered, “We are still trying our best to release Radhe – Your Most Wanted Bhai on Eid. If this lockdown continues, then we might have to push it to next Eid.”
“But if cases reduce, if people take care of themselves, wear masks, maintain social distance and don’t break these rules put by the government, I think this (the second wave) would die off very soon. And if it does, then we’ll have Radhe – Your Most Wanted Bhai in theatres on Eid,” Bedi added.
He further added, “However, if the citizens don’t listen and the cases of coronavirus continue to grow, then it’ll pose a problem not only to the theatre owners but also to the daily wage workers. It’ll prove to be bad just like it was (during the last lockdown). So everyone should take (the second wave) very, very seriously and ensure that we kill this coronavirus and that we move on in our lives before it kills us all.”
While, in last Salman Khan said, “By the grace of god, film acchi bani hai. Chal bhi jaayegi. But what’s important is that the people should not get the virus.”
